Workshop on JAXA Astrodynamics and Flight Mechanics, 2009 (July 30-31, 2009. Institute of Space and Astronautical Science (ISAS), Japan Aerospace Exploration Agency (JAXA)), Sagamihara, Kanagawa Japan
In this research, a control strategy for a spacecraft("Pursuer") to rendezvous with an uncooperative object ("Target") is dealt with. This strategy consists of a feedforward optimal control phase and feedback control phases. In the feedforward optimal control phase, the pursuer is injected into trajectory synchronized with the target's motion using the future position and velocity of the target obtained by motion estimation. In this paper, designing the optimal control maneuver to the trajectory synchronized with the target motion assuming a space debris removal mission in LEO is investigated.
